> The Erasmus Mundus Master in Work, Organizational and Personnel Psychology
> (WOP-P  www.erasmuswop.org <http://www.erasmuswop.org>   ) opens its Winter
> Schools to 10 postgraduate students interested in this area of expertise and
> non-registered in the Master.
>  
> Registration fees for External Students cost 350 euros. Applications are due
> 26th October. Find enclose a booklet and the application form
